溫馨提示×

Ubuntu鏡像如何進行遠程訪問

小樊
56
2025-06-09 04:00:04
欄目: 智能運維

Ubuntu鏡像可以通過多種方式進行遠程訪問,以下是幾種常見的方法:

通過SSH實現遠程訪問

  1. 安裝OpenSSH服務器: 在Ubuntu終端中輸入以下命令來安裝OpenSSH服務器:
sudo apt update
sudo apt install openssh-server
  1. 配置SSH服務器: 編輯 /etc/ssh/sshd_config 文件,配置監聽端口、允許密碼登錄等選項。例如,修改默認端口為2222:
sudo nano /etc/ssh/sshd_config
# 找到“Port”行,并將端口號修改為2222
Port 2222
# 保存并退出文件
sudo systemctl reload ssh
  1. 啟動SSH服務: 使用以下命令啟動SSH服務:
sudo systemctl start ssh
  1. 允許防火墻通過SSH連接: 如果Ubuntu系統上啟用了防火墻,需要允許SSH連接:
sudo ufw allow ssh
  1. 使用SSH客戶端連接: 在遠程計算機上使用SSH客戶端(如PuTTY、OpenSSH客戶端等)輸入Ubuntu虛擬機的IP地址、端口號(默認為22)和用戶名,然后輸入密碼即可登錄。

通過VNC實現遠程訪問

  1. 安裝VNC服務器: 在Ubuntu虛擬機中,打開終端并輸入以下命令來安裝VNC服務器:
sudo apt update
sudo apt install tightvncserver

或者對于GNOME桌面環境:

sudo apt install ubuntu-desktop gnome-panel gnome-settings-daemon metacity nautilus gnome-terminal
  1. 啟動VNC服務: 啟動VNC服務器并設置密碼:
vncserver :1

這里的 :1 表示桌面號,可以根據需要更改。 3. 配置VNC服務器(可選): 編輯 ~/.vnc/xstartup 文件來自定義VNC服務器的啟動參數。 4. 安裝VNC客戶端: 在本地計算機上安裝VNC客戶端軟件,如RealVNC、TightVNC或VNC Viewer等。 5. 連接到VNC服務器: 在VNC客戶端中輸入Ubuntu虛擬機的IP地址和端口號(例如:5901),然后輸入之前設置的VNC密碼來連接到遠程桌面。

通過遠程桌面協議(RDP)實現遠程訪問

  1. 啟用RDP遠程登錄: 在Ubuntu的 Settings → System → Remote Desktop中,選擇 Remote Login,然后點擊“Unlock”按鈕,輸入當前用戶的密碼后,點擊“Authenticate”按鈕,完成設置。
  2. 啟動Desktop Sharing: 在Ubuntu的 Settings → System → Remote Desktop中,選擇 Desktop Sharing,啟動 Desktop Sharing選項和 Remote Control選項,并設置好從Windows使用遠程桌面登錄的用戶名和密碼。
  3. 在Windows中用遠程桌面登錄Ubuntu: 在Windows中,啟動“遠程桌面連接”,填入第二步設置中的IP地址和端口號,點擊“連接”按鈕,接著輸入第二步設置中的用戶名和密碼,即可享受在Windows中遠程控制Ubuntu設備的樂趣。

以上方法都可以實現Ubuntu鏡像的遠程訪問,具體選擇哪種方法取決于您的具體需求和技術能力。無論使用哪種方法,都應注意安全問題,如使用強密碼、啟用雙因素身份驗證、配置防火墻等。

0
亚洲午夜精品一区二区_中文无码日韩欧免_久久香蕉精品视频_欧美主播一区二区三区美女